Understanding “In Stock” and Availability

GameFly displays game availability on their website. Understanding these indicators is essential.

“Available Now”: This means the game is currently in stock and ready to ship.
“Short Wait”: The game has a limited stock. You may experience a slight delay.
“Long Wait”: The game is currently out of stock. You’ll be placed in a queue and will have to wait for your turn.
“Not Available”: This indicates that the game is temporarily unavailable or not offered by GameFly.

Understanding GameFly’s Return Shipping Process

Returning games is also part of the process. Return shipping speed also impacts how quickly you get your next game.

Prepaid Return Envelopes: GameFly provides prepaid return envelopes for easy returns.
Return Shipping Time: Return shipping typically takes 2-5 business days.
GameFly’s Return Processing: GameFly processes your return as soon as they receive it.
Impact on Next Shipment: Once your return is processed, GameFly can ship your next game from your GameQ.
